Commission elects Ken as vice chair after secret ballot

City of Aspen Planning and Zoning Commission · May 7, 2025

Following nominations for vice chair, commissioners chose Ken by secret ballot. Ken accepted the nomination and commissioners completed the election before proceeding to agenda items.

The commission held a short internal election for vice chair at the start of the May 7 meeting. Chair opened nominations; Ken was nominated and accepted, Tom was also nominated and accepted, and commissioners chose to proceed with a secret ballot. After the ballots, a commissioner announced, “Ken has been elected as the …” and commissioners moved on to other agenda items.

Nominations were made from the bench, and the new vice chair was announced without further discussion. The election was an administrative housekeeping item to fill the vacated seat after Christine’s departure.
